How to Use a Coffee and Espresso Maker

sage-the-bambino-compact-coffee-machine-with-automatic-milk-frother-brushed-stainless-steel-17243.jpgA coffee and espresso machine makes shots of highly-pressurized water which are pushed through finely roasted coffee beans that are tightly packed. The result is a strongly tasted drink with a thick crema on top.

Certain machines make use of pods or grounds, allowing you to control the strength of your brew is, while some can also steam milk for cappuccinos and lattes. There's even an appliance that can be used on the stovetop similar to a moka kettle.

2. Instructions

It is easy to use to operate a coffee maker and espresso maker. The most important part is to choose the correct ingredients and then set up the machine. Ideally, you should use fresh coffee beans that have been ground in a burr grinder specifically for espresso. The grinder creates a fine, uniformed powder which releases the best flavors from the bean. You can also make use of a steam wand make frothy milk for lattes and cappuccinos.

It is necessary to switch on the espresso machine and let it warm up before you prepare any drinks. This could take up to 30 minutes, based on the size of your machine. It is necessary for Professional Espresso Maker even heating. This process can be accelerated by pulling a blank, which will run the machine without grounds in the portafilter. This not only preheats your cup but also eliminates the group head to avoid the buildup of dirty water.

Once your machine is preheated, add the ground coffee into the portafilter. Next, you will need to tamp the grounds in order to make sure they are packed evenly and tightly. You can purchase the tamper on the internet or from a variety of espresso retailers. When you're done you can turn on the machine and place a small cup of water under each spout. To brew the espresso, simply switch the control panel to the espresso position. The micro-switches are activated, and they start the pump and heating chamber and push the hot water through the ground and out of the spouts.

4. Preparation

Before you use your espresso maker, ensure the machine is connected and is preheated. You should maintain the same temperature throughout the process of brewing so that you get the maximum amount of flavor. It's a good idea also to "bloom" or pour a little hot water on the grounds of coffee for 30 seconds. This will remove any carbon dioxide trapped in the beans, which will make the flavor of your espresso.

When the brew process is finished, remove the portafilter and serve. You can use an espresso maker to brew single and double shots, or use a steam milk frother or wand to create popular cafe drinks like lattes and cappuccinos. Add some sugar to your espresso to make an extra sweet, indulgent drink.

You can make use of your espresso machine to make a pot of coffee but you'll need to use a filter because the majority of models don't have the capacity to brew an entire pot. To make a good pot of coffee, you must start with freshly roasted beans that have been ground to a proper consistency.

You can also play around with different types of water. Hard water has more insoluble minerals, which can lead to mineral buildup and the brew not being as flavorful. Soft or purified water can cut back on this buildup.
